diff options
author | Stefan Roese <sr@denx.de> | 2007-05-22 12:46:10 +0200 |
---|---|---|
committer | Stefan Roese <sr@denx.de> | 2007-05-22 12:46:10 +0200 |
commit | 6f3dfc139a838b0841c151efe00ad47db2366e79 (patch) | |
tree | 70444845e401256bd515f8b5614153a44843af36 /cpu | |
parent | 10603d76767426be803dadd4fb688b97eb69481c (diff) | |
download | u-boot-imx-6f3dfc139a838b0841c151efe00ad47db2366e79.zip u-boot-imx-6f3dfc139a838b0841c151efe00ad47db2366e79.tar.gz u-boot-imx-6f3dfc139a838b0841c151efe00ad47db2366e79.tar.bz2 |
ppc4xx: Add 405 support to 4xx NAND driver ndfc.c
This patch adds support for 405 PPC's to the 4xx NAND driver
ndfc.c. This is in preparation for the new AMCC 405EZ.
Signed-off-by: Stefan Roese <sr@denx.de>
Diffstat (limited to 'cpu')
-rw-r--r-- | cpu/ppc4xx/ndfc.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/cpu/ppc4xx/ndfc.c b/cpu/ppc4xx/ndfc.c index b198ff4..08dfc32 100644 --- a/cpu/ppc4xx/ndfc.c +++ b/cpu/ppc4xx/ndfc.c @@ -33,12 +33,13 @@ #if (CONFIG_COMMANDS & CFG_CMD_NAND) && !defined(CFG_NAND_LEGACY) && \ (defined(CONFIG_440EP) || defined(CONFIG_440GR) || \ - defined(CONFIG_440EPX) || defined(CONFIG_440GRX)) + defined(CONFIG_440EPX) || defined(CONFIG_440GRX) || \ + defined(CONFIG_405EZ)) #include <nand.h> #include <linux/mtd/ndfc.h> #include <asm/processor.h> -#include <ppc440.h> +#include <ppc4xx.h> static u8 hwctl = 0; @@ -176,8 +177,7 @@ int board_nand_init(struct nand_chip *nand) /* * Setup EBC (CS0 only right now) */ - mtdcr(ebccfga, xbcfg); - mtdcr(ebccfgd, 0xb8400000); + mtebc(EBC0_CFG, 0xb8400000); mtebc(pb0cr, CFG_EBC_PB0CR); mtebc(pb0ap, CFG_EBC_PB0AP); |